How do I get rid of / Uninstall Messenger from Windows XP? Answer The first thing you have to do is make messenger visible in 'Add Remove Windows Components' Edit c:\windows\inf\sysoc.inf, remove the word 'hide' from the line msmsgs=msgrocm dll,OcEntry,msmsgs.inf,hide,7 (leave all the commas), and then save the file. Go to control panel, run Add/Remove programs, and click the 'Add/Remove Windows Components' button. Messenger will now be displayed in the list, and you can uncheck the box. Messenger will be removed.

FYI The "Messenger Service" is not the same as the "msmsgs.exe" or "Windows Messenger" service the three are totally different.

Messenger 4.7 is a networking feature of XP and it is very difficult to switch off. Most of my customers use messenger, but not 4.7, it is not compatible with Instant Messaging on the internet, you need the new 6.2 for that, what I always do with every fresh install of XP is to uninstall 4.7 and as you say you don't use instant messaging then this may be a solution for you.
Try this, copy all of this, RunDll32 advpack.dll,LaunchINFSection %windir%\INF\msmsgs.inf,BLC.Remove click START>RUN then paste the above in the dialogue box and click OK. 4.7 will be uninstalled from your machine, should you ever want it back, it can be reinstalled from your XP CD.
